Output 575344a03b5edb7051f91acac2ac0854530b14174817fdfaff8abe5166931c14:106

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ca8e1070556e0f41c23a98e9d564a5a83d079647fae247f26036583a99b694a9
address
tb1pe28pquz4dc85rs36nr5a2e994q7s09j8lt3y0unqxevr4xdkjj5s30nn2t
transaction
575344a03b5edb7051f91acac2ac0854530b14174817fdfaff8abe5166931c14